WINDOWS:

To add a trusted site in Windows, follow these steps:

  1. Open Internet Options:
    • Search for “Internet Options” in the Taskbar search box and click the result.
    • This will open the Internet Options window.
  2. Switch to the Security Tab:
    • After opening the window, switch to the Security tab.
  3. Add the Trusted Site:
    • Click the Trusted sites option.
    • Then click the Sites button.
    • Enter the website URL in the Add this website to the zone box.
      • You can either write down the specific URL (e.g., https://*.ariba.com) or use a wildcard entry (e.g., *.ariba.com) to cover all subdomains.
    • Click Close and then OK to save your changes.

EDGE:

To add a trusted site to Edge on your Windows 10 PC, you need to:

  1. Open Windows 10 Start Menu > Type Internet Options > Open Internet Options or Open Control Panel > Go to Network and internet > Click Internet options.
  2. Click on the Security tab > Click on Trusted Sites >Then select Sites.
  3. Type in the trusted site URL in the box that says “https://*.ariba.com” > Click Add > Press Close.

GOOGLE CHROME

To add trusted sites in Chrome, you can:

  1. Open the website you want to trust in Chrome.
  2. Click on the lock icon in the address bar and select “Site settings”12.
  3. Set all permissions to Allow to add the website as trusted12.
  4. Alternatively, you can use the Internet Options app in Windows 10 to add trusted sites45.
  5. Navigate to the Security tab, select Trusted Sites, and click on Sites53.
  6. Untick the “Require server verification” checkbox and enter the site https://*.ariba.com.

SAFARI

To add trusted sites in Safari, follow these steps:

  1. Make sure the site you want to add is currently open in Safari.
  2. In the address bar, you will see the URL of the site you have open.
  3. Select the drop-down menu to the right of that website and choose "Allow" to allow pop-ups only at this site1.
  4. Alternatively, you can access Safari Preferences, go to the Security tab, and use the Website Settings feature to designate websites as trusted.
